DJI finally released the Firmware version 4.0+ for DJI Naza V2 flight controller that offers 16 waypoints full autonomous flight, click and fly to point with iPad Ground Control Station running google earth 3D maps. I have seen many videos where people were having troubles using these new features to fly full autonomous flights on DJI Naza V2 Systems with iPad Ground control station and many even had bad crashes. So I thought, I would give it a try and see what is good and what is bad about flying Full Autonomous with DJI naza v2 and iPad GCS.

In this video I flew waypoints, and flight with iPad using iPad Ground control station combo on DJI Naza V2 that was set on my El Cheapo F450 quadcopter. Apart from Huge Google earth Map Deviation, rest of the things worked simply perfect. Flight with iPad was great, One key take off, one key auto return to home and waypoints flight went simply great without any glitches and any crashes.

So I am free to conclude that all the Aerial filming Multirotors that are offered with DJI Naza V2 Systems, are now capable of flying full autonomous 16 waypoints flight using DJI iPad Ground control station combo that my customers can purchase either from us or separately from DJI dealers.
